A former Councillor representing Ward 8 in Akinyele Local Government Area of Oyo State, Chief Adeyemo Abass, popularly known as Adebass, has resigned his membership of the All Progressives Congress (APC).
Chief Adeyemo announced his resignation in a letter dated September 10, 2026, which was made available to journalists in Ibadan.
In the letter, the former council legislator attributed his decision to leave the party to personal conviction and prevailing political realities.
According to him, after careful reflection and consultations, he considered it necessary to take a bow from the APC at this time.


He, however, expressed profound gratitude to his numerous supporters, loyalists and political associates for their unwavering commitment, dedication and support throughout his political journey within the party.
Adebass noted that their solidarity and encouragement had remained a source of strength to him over the years.
He appreciated them for standing by him and expressed confidence that the relationships and bonds established over the years would remain valuable beyond his membership of the APC.
The former councillor did not disclose his next political destination in the resignation letter, leaving his supporters and political observers to await his next move.
